John McEwan appointed chairman of Ski-Lifts

Online transfer specialist Ski-Lifts has appointed industry veteran John McEwan as chairman.

McEwan has held a string of senior roles in the industry including UK managing director at Thomas Cook, retail director at Tui UK, and chief executive of Advantage Travel Partnership. He was also chairman of Abta for four years from 2009.

His appointment to the role follows investment in the Manchester-based company, which has sister brands Golf-Drives and Sea-Lifts, to support its growth into new areas.

Founded in 2003, the company started off providing airport transfers from Geneva Airport to Morzine, Avoriaz and Les Gets, on one minibus. It now has more than 100,000 passengers per season, offering transfers to resorts in 29 countries from more than 143 airports in Europe, north Africa, the United Arab Emirates and the US. It works with tour operators and travel agents.

McEwan has been appointed to help identify growth opportunities for the business in future.

He said: “I’m really looking forward to this new role, particularly at such a key time in the company’s development.  Airport transfers are an important component of the holiday experience and the reassurance of knowing you have safe, reliable transfers when you arrive at your destination airport can’t be underestimated.

“Ski-Lifts, along with the sister brands, has achieved impressive growth in the past 15 years.  They have a dynamic team on board and I believe there is great potential for further expansion.  I look forward to working with them to identify other high-growth vertical sectors to develop into.’

Richard Smith, managing director of Ski-Lifts, said the overall airport transfer market was estimated to be worth £17.1 billion by 2023. He said: “We are now well placed to take full advantage of this.”

He added: “We’re delighted to welcome someone of John’s stature in the industry to our business.  His leadership, advice and expertise will be invaluable as we look to expand and develop the company into new areas.  Following on from the recent investment, we can now explore a wealth of new opportunities that were previously out of our reach. “

McEwan is also chairman of Holidaysplease, EFR Travel, Amber Road Travel and Latin Routes. He is also chairman of the advisory board of Travel Ledger.
